소개
프로그래밍 방식으로 Excel 파일을 생성하면 워크플로를 크게 간소화할 수 있으며, 특히 데이터 분석 및 사용자 지정 보고와 같은 반복적인 작업의 경우 더욱 그렇습니다. Aspose.Cells for .NET을 사용하면 Excel 파일에 워크시트를 간단하고 효율적으로 추가할 수 있으며, 단 몇 줄의 코드만으로 이를 달성할 수 있습니다. 이 튜토리얼에서는 Aspose.Cells for .NET을 사용하여 새 Excel 파일에 워크시트를 추가하는 과정을 안내하며, 각 단계를 명확하게 이해하도록 도와드리겠습니다.
필수 조건
코드를 살펴보기 전에 다음과 같은 필수 사항을 준비했는지 확인하세요.
- .NET용 Aspose.Cells: 다운로드 .NET용 Aspose.Cells 라이브러리입니다. 이 강력한 API는 Excel 파일을 프로그래밍 방식으로 조작하도록 설계되었습니다.
- .NET Framework: Visual Studio와 같은 .NET 호환 개발 환경이 설치되어 있는지 확인하세요.
- 라이센스(선택 사항): 평가판 제한을 넘어 고급 기능을 탐색하려면 임시 라이센스를 신청하는 것을 고려하세요. 여기.
필수 패키지 가져오기
Visual Studio에서 프로젝트를 설정한 후 Aspose.Cells 클래스와 메서드에 액세스하는 데 필요한 네임스페이스를 가져옵니다.
using System.IO;
using Aspose.Cells;
이제 단계별 가이드를 통해 시작해 보겠습니다.
1단계: 디렉토리 경로 설정
먼저 Excel 파일을 저장할 디렉터리 경로를 지정하세요. 디렉터리가 없으면 프로그램이 자동으로 디렉터리를 생성합니다.
// 문서 디렉토리의 경로입니다.
string dataDir = "Your Document Directory";
교체를 꼭 해주세요 "Your Document Directory"
원하는 경로로.
2단계: 디렉토리 확인 및 생성
다음으로, 지정된 디렉토리가 존재하는지 확인하고, 존재하지 않으면 생성합니다.
// 디렉토리가 없으면 새로 만듭니다.
if (!Directory.Exists(dataDir))
{
Directory.CreateDirectory(dataDir);
}
Directory.Exists(dataDir)
: 디렉토리가 존재하는지 확인합니다.Directory.CreateDirectory(dataDir)
: 디렉토리를 찾을 수 없으면 생성합니다.
3단계: 새 통합 문서 초기화
이제 Excel 파일을 나타내는 새로운 통합 문서 개체를 만들어 보겠습니다.
// Workbook 개체 인스턴스화
Workbook workbook = new Workbook();
그만큼 Workbook
클래스는 Aspose.Cells의 핵심이며, 이를 초기화하면 작업할 수 있는 새 Excel 파일이 설정됩니다.
4단계: 새 워크시트 추가
다음으로, 통합 문서에 새로운 워크시트를 추가해 보겠습니다.
// Workbook 개체에 새 워크시트 추가
int index = workbook.Worksheets.Add();
workbook.Worksheets.Add()
: 통합 문서에 새 워크시트를 추가합니다.int index
: 새로 추가된 워크시트의 인덱스를 저장하여 나중에 참조할 수 있도록 합니다.
5단계: 새로 추가된 워크시트에 액세스
이제 인덱스를 사용하여 새로 추가된 워크시트에 대한 참조를 얻어 보겠습니다.
// 새로 추가된 워크시트의 참조 얻기
Worksheet worksheet = workbook.Worksheets[index];
여기에서는 인덱스를 사용하여 워크시트를 검색하고 추가 사용자 정의를 위해 변수에 저장합니다.
6단계: 워크시트 이름 바꾸기
워크시트에 설명적인 이름을 지정하면 정리가 더 쉬워집니다. “내 워크시트"로 이름을 바꿔 보겠습니다.
// 새로 추가된 워크시트의 이름 설정
worksheet.Name = "My Worksheet";
이 줄은 워크시트에 사용자 지정 이름을 설정하여 나중에 쉽게 식별할 수 있도록 합니다.
7단계: 통합 문서를 Excel 파일로 저장
마지막으로, 통합 문서를 지정된 디렉토리에 Excel 파일로 저장합니다.
// Excel 파일 저장
workbook.Save(dataDir, "output.xls");
workbook.Save()
: 통합 문서를 지정된 경로에 저장합니다.
결론
축하합니다! 단 몇 줄의 코드만으로 새 Excel 파일을 만들고, 워크시트를 추가하고, 이름을 바꾸고, 저장했습니다. Aspose.Cells for .NET은 특히 여러 워크시트나 대용량 데이터 세트를 처리할 때 Excel 파일 생성을 간소화합니다. 이러한 기반을 바탕으로 더욱 복잡한 Excel 애플리케이션을 구축하거나 반복적인 작업을 자동화할 수 있습니다.
자주 묻는 질문
Aspose.Cells for .NET은 무엇에 사용되나요?
Aspose.Cells for .NET은 .NET 애플리케이션 내에서 Excel 파일을 프로그래밍 방식으로 만들고, 수정하고, 저장할 수 있는 강력한 라이브러리입니다.
여러 개의 워크시트를 추가하려면 어떻게 해야 하나요?
전화할 수 있습니다 workbook.Worksheets.Add()
필요한 만큼 워크시트를 추가하려면 여러 번 반복하세요.
라이선스 없이 Aspose.Cells를 사용할 수 있나요?
네, 하지만 체험판에는 제약이 있습니다. 모든 기능을 사용하려면 체험판을 신청해 보세요. 임시 면허.
기본 워크시트 이름을 어떻게 변경합니까?
사용 worksheet.Name = "New Name";
각 워크시트에 사용자 정의 이름을 지정합니다.
문제가 발생하면 어디에서 지원을 받을 수 있나요?
도움이 필요하면 다음을 방문하세요. Aspose.Cells 지원 포럼.